Solution for X^2-275x+10350=0 equation:



X^2-275X+10350=0
a = 1; b = -275; c = +10350;
Δ = b2-4ac
Δ = -2752-4·1·10350
Δ = 34225
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$X_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$X_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

$\sqrt{\Delta}=\sqrt{34225}=185$
$X_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-275)-185}{2*1}=\frac{90}{2} =45 $
$X_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-275)+185}{2*1}=\frac{460}{2} =230 $
